Program Note
2030, in a not so distant dystopian future. Adam escapes from poor part of Warsaw to a new City. With a help of a secret society, Adam gets a flat in an old building and finds a job a cleaner. He falls in love with Goria, a beautiful employee in the HR department, but she doesn’t treat him seriously. One day, in his flat Adam finds a radio from the 1950’s that broadcasts the beautiful music from the past. The radio also emits the theta waves that facilitate time travel. Adam starts to experiment with the Theta waves and he gets stuck in the past. When he doesn’t show up for work Goria realizes that she has lost true love and starts to look for him in the past. Debuted with The Girl from the Wardrobe that was considered Poland’s best debut of recent years, Bodo Kox, the icon of Polish off-scene, comes back with his second feature of time traveling sci-fi drama. Loosely set on historical backdrop of Poland from 1950s and the present time, the film has underlying criticism on totalitarian control along with rather classical romance story.
Director
Director
Bodo KOX
Hailing from Wroclaw, Poland, Bodo Kox is an actor, writer and filmmaker. He graduated with a degree in journalism from the University of Wrocław, and continued to study at Wajda’s Studio Prób, and the Łodź Film School. His films include The Girl from the Wardrobe (2012), TV series “2XL” (2013), and Soap Opera (2013).
